Q: How does Quillgate retry failed webhook deliveries?

A: Quillgate treats any non-2xx response or a 10-second timeout as a failure and retries with exponential backoff: 1m, 5m, 30m, 2h, then 12h, capped at eight attempts over 72 hours. Each retry carries the same signed payload and a monotonic attempt header, so receivers can deduplicate safely. Deliveries are never reordered within an endpoint. Suppressed endpoints require manual re-arming from the Quillgate recovery console, which prompts for the standing passphrase recorded below.

recovery phrase for yahap-faduf: sorion-kasath-briath-gorius-ulaael-zorvan-aldiel-quenwyn-casdor-framir-julwyn-novvan-zorox

## Offline Mode Approvals — Fernhollow Survey App

Quick recap for the sync: offline mode for the Fernhollow field-survey app is now behind a two-step approval. Sync-conflict handling got messy last sprint (duplicate plot records in the Darrowmere pilot), so any change touching the merge logic needs explicit approval before merging. Smaller UI tweaks can go through normal review. Don't skip this — we got burned once already. Approvals go through the owner listed below.

signatory, yahog-badug: Quenix Ulaael

## Step 7: Normalize Report Export Timezones

The Quillbase export worker previously stamped reports in the server's local timezone, which caused mismatched totals for teams in other regions. After this migration, all exports are generated in UTC and converted at render time using the viewer's profile setting. Re-run any scheduled exports created before the cutover so their headers regenerate correctly. The worker reads its timezone behavior from the settings shown below.

settings of bafof-tagep:
[frador]
port = 9300
region = west-1
host = frador.norvacorp.corp
timeout_ms = 3000
retries = 5

Ticket: badge reader migration, Harrow Point site. The Orvatek panels on doors B2 through B6 were swapped to the new Quillgate controllers this afternoon, but firmware sync for the basement loop completes overnight. Night shift: readers may flash amber and refuse valid badges between 01:00 and 03:00. Do not reboot the controllers — this restarts the sync. Check the stairwell doors each round to confirm they have not failed open. If a staff member is locked out of B4, use the keypad with the code below.

turnstile pass: bdg-YEOZLM-79341408